This circle is centered at the origin, and the length of its radius is 10. what is the circle's equation?

The equation of the circle that you are looking for is x^2 + y^2 = 100.

You can find this by using the base formula for a circle:

(x - x1)^2 + (y - y1)^2 = r^2

In which x1 is the x-coordinate of the origin, y1 is the y-coordinate of the origin, and r is the radius. So we put in the values we know and simplify.

(x -0)^2 + (y - 0)^2 = 10^2

x^2 + y^2 = 100
